Jane Fossett passed away peacefully on November 4, 2013 in Seattle, WA with her children by her side following complications from diabetes. She was 66. "Janie" was born on November 16, 1946 in Colby, Kansas to Emery and Viola Fossett. In 1955 the family moved to Denver, CO and Jane became the...
